HS Hockey Roundup: Admirals skate the ship to a win

By Marc Breton - Special to The Telegraph | Feb 17, 2022

Victory is finally theirs.

The Alvirne-Milford hockey team got its first win of the season on Wednesday, topping Spaulding in a Division II contest.

Bishop Guertin picked up wins in boys and girls hockey, while Merrimack and Nashua South-Pelham suffered tough losses with a week-and-a-half left in the regular season.

Here’s the rundown:

BOYS HOCKEY

ALVIRNE-MILFORD 6,

SPAULDING 3

Matt Ryan netted four goals and one assist to lead Alvirne-Milford (1-9-1) to its first win of the season.

Hayden Ricard collected two goals and two assists, Dylan Greenlaw had two assists with Sal Pace and Kelcie Water picking up one assist each.

Alvirne-Milford visits Oyster River on Saturday.

BISHOP GUERTIN 3,

WINDHAM 0

The Cardinals (6-6-2) collect their third straight win with a shutout against the Jaguars. Mitchell Lynch (one assist), Ben Young and Cosmo Siano each found the back of the net while Tim Kiely added one assist.

BG hosts Pinkerton on Saturday.

TRINITY 6,

NASHUA SOUTH-PELHAM 0

The Kings were shut out at Conway Arena by Pioneers netminder Braden Lubelczyk (25 saves) moving their record down to 2-11-1. Riley Pelletier had 27 stops in the Kings goal.

South-Pelham visits Hanover on Saturday.

DOVER 4,

MERRIMACK 1

The Tomahawks (8-8) fall to the hot shooting Green Wave who notched their fourth straight win. Sam Giles scored on an assist by Owen Miner.

Merrimack visits Portsmouth-Newmarket on Saturday.

GIRLS HOCKEY

BISHOP GUERTIN 8,

KEENE 3

The Cardinals (12-2) grab their sixth win in a row after a dominating contest against Keene. Jenna Lynch had two goals and two assists, Julie McLaughlin scored two goals, Jasmine Shattuck tallied two goals, Jill Scanlon had one goal and one assist, Gracie Menicci had one goal with Riley Goldthwaite and McKenzie Husson each adding an assist.

BG hosts Manchester Central-Memorial on Thursday.
